Astwood Dickinson's Bermuda Collection

By Leah Furbert
26 photos | Jun 04, 2012

For decades, Julian Pitkin has created Bermuda icons out of gold - for you to wear in your ears, around your neck, wrist or pinned to your favourite outfit.

He's the mastermind behind Astwood Dickinson's Bermuda Collection - handmade 18kt gold jewellery that's unique to our island.

Here we'll take you behind-the-scenes in Mr Pitkin's workshop, where he and his assistant Diane Richardson create the stunning pieces.

The best part? Jewellery-making involves so much fire. And molten gold.

Since Mr Pitkin and Ms Richardson make everything by hand, their work area is a fascinating glimpse into a rarely-seen art. There's no mechanical mass production here, only raw materials, intricate tools and a determination to create beautiful jewellery that you're sure to love.
